One too many drinks left you dizzy? Put your hands on something stable. The part of your ear responsible for balance — the cupola — floats in a fluid of the same density as blood. “As alcohol dilutes blood in the cupola, the cupola becomes less dense and rises,” says Dr. Schaffer. This confuses your brain. The tactile input from a stable object gives the brain a second opinion, and you feel more in balance. Because the nerves in the hand are so sensitive, this works better than the conventional foot-on-the-floor wisdom.
